BRITISH SAILOR, Chemical/Oil tanker, IMO 9724673 | Vessel …
BRITISH SAILOR is a Chemical/Oil tanker built in 2016 by HYUNDAI MIPO DOCKYARD CO. LTD. - ULSAN, SOUTH KOREA. Currently sailing under the flag of United Kingdom (UK). Formerly also known as HYUNDAI MIPO 2578. It's gross tonnage is 30948 tons.

10 Largest Oil Tanker Companies in the World - Marine Digital
In 2020, the world's oil tanker fleet had a deadweight of approximately 601 million tons. The various types of oil tankers are categorized by fleet size: VLCC, Suezmax and Aframax. As of April 2020, the global fleet included 810 very large crude carriers.

Tankers - API
Tankers remain the most flexible and efficient means of transport known today. An average-sized product tanker is able to carry as much gasoline, diesel fuel or home heating oil as are 1,700 tanker trucks. Due to this economy of scale, transporting oil by tanker is incredibly cost-effective.

Rules of the Road - Avoid Collisions At Sea - We Love Sailing
All sailors must understand the rules of the road in order to prevent a collision at sea. International Regulations for Preventing Collisions at Sea were published in 1972 by the International Maritime Organization to standardize rules and practices for all vessels.
